The History of Mustang Horses and Their Breeding in Mossel Bay
Mustang horses have a rich and fascinating history. Originally descended from Spanish horses, they were brought to North America by Spanish explorers in the 16th century. Over time, these horses evolved into the versatile and hardy Mustangs known today.
